Types of Reinforcement We Locate

Our GPR technology can accurately identify and map various types of concrete reinforcement.

Rebar (Reinforcing Steel)
Standard reinforcing bars in various sizes and configurations
  • Individual rebar placement
  • Rebar spacing and pattern
  • Bar size estimation
  • Depth measurements
Post-Tension Cables
High-strength cables under tension for structural support
  • Cable location and routing
  • Tendon depth and spacing
  • Anchor point identification
  • Dead-end locations
Welded Wire Mesh
Mesh reinforcement systems in slabs and walls
  • Mesh pattern identification
  • Wire spacing verification
  • Overlap locations
  • Coverage assessment
Structural Steel
Embedded structural steel elements and connections
  • Beam and column locations
  • Connection details
  • Anchor bolt patterns
  • Steel plate embedments

Post-Tension Cable Warning

Cutting post-tension cables can cause catastrophic structural failure and serious injury. Always scan before cutting in post-tensioned concrete structures.
